No Lionel Messi? No problem! Angel Di Maria and Enzo Fernandez made Argentina forget about Messi absence in World Cup qualification win against Bolivia.

  • Fernandez, Tagliafico and Gonzalez scored
  • Bolivia had player sent off
  • Argentina won without star player Messi

TELL ME MORE: Lionel Messi sat on the bench as his Albiceleste teammates won their second qualifying match, moving them to the top of the standings. Just after the half-hour mark, Fernandez snuck in to meet Angel Di Maria’s cross, putting his team ahead.

Soon after, Bolivia was reduced to 10 men after Roberto Fernandez was sent out for a second yellow card for another incident barely 20 minutes earlier. Argentina quickly capitalized on their advantage, as Tagliafico was found unmarked in the box by Di Maria and nodded in to increase their lead. The visitors increased their lead at the end when Nico Gonzalez finished well after taking on a feed from Exequiel Palacios.

Despite a poor start with some errant passes, stand-in captain Di Maria emerged as the hero in Messi’s absence by creating two good scoring chances. He was also crucial while his team was not in possession, as the Benfica hero chased down Bolivian players in an attempt to reclaim the ball.

 

THE BIG LOSER: Bolivia’s difficult job was made all but impossible once Fernandez went off in the first half, as was shown by Argentina putting the game beyond doubt shortly after he was sent down the tunnel with his second booking.

WHAT NEXT? While Messi and others return to club activity, Argentina coach Lionel Scaloni will begin preparing for next month’s qualifying encounter against Paraguay.
